 | | Trapeze - Loser, taken off " You are the music, we're just the band", in 1972, their third album. |
 | | The classic Trapeze line-up of Galley, Hughes and Holland reformed for a series of live concerts in the early nineties, and a great live CD, featuring Geoff Downes of Asia fame on keyboards, called " Welcome to the Real World - Trapeze live at the Borderline", was released in 1998. |
